The Story
With their swirling guitars and ethereal harmonies, Lush painted the ’90s soundscape in dreamy hues. Hailing from the UK, this rock band featured the enchanting voices of Miki Berenyi and Emma Anderson, supported by the driving rhythms of Chris Acland and Phil King, who joined the fold in place of original member Steve Rippon. Their sonic signature, often associated with the shoegaze movement, captivated listeners with tracks like “Sweetness and Light,” “De-Luxe,” “For Love,” and “Hypocrite.” Lush’s ability to blend shimmering melodies with introspective lyrics crafted a sonic landscape that felt both intimate and expansive. Though they disbanded in the wake of personal tragedy, their music continues to resonate, inviting us to lose ourselves in its lush textures and haunting beauty, reminding us of the shimmering moments we all hold dear.
